Jumpin' Jack Flash

Jumpin' Jack Flash

1986
Romance
Comedy
1h 45m
Terry works for a bank, and uses computers to communicate with clients all over the world. One day she gets a coded message from an unknown source. After decoding the message, Terry becomes embroiled in an espionage ring. People are killed, and Terry is chased. Throughout she remains in contact with this unknown person, who needs Terry to help save his life. (Rob Hartill)

A fairly light and simplistic spy thriller is elevated by an entertaining performance by Whoopi Goldberg, who makes the most of a weak script. The romantic sub plot is a little bit forced and difficult to buy into, but there are a few funny moments here and there and while it would be hard to recommend this film outright, with lowered expectations a viewer could do a lot worse.

Seen this ~3 times and never remember much about it. I think I return to it mainly because the VHS box looked intriguing as a kid. Re-watching it now it's obvious that this is a rather boring film; a spy-comedy/thriller which is a rare combination, but they can't get the ratio right. Clearly trying to copy Beverly Hills Cop, it's too slow moving and lacks the energy of the earlier film. Whoopi's character is too eccentric and the swearing feels forced. Better soundtrack might have helped a bit.
